System and method for synchronously recovering nitrogen and carbon dioxide from boiler flue gas

1. A system for synchronously recovering nitrogen and carbon dioxide from boiler flue gas, characterized in that, the system comprises:
a flue gas pretreatment system used for dehydrating and cooling a boiler flue gas;
a carbon and nitrogen separation system communicated with the flue gas pretreatment system, and used for performing pressure swing adsorption on a pretreated flue gas and separating a nitrogen-containing vent gas and a crude carbon dioxide gas, an adsorption pressure of the carbon and nitrogen separation system being 0.20-0.40 MPa;
a carbon dioxide secondary purification system communicated with the carbon and nitrogen separation system, and used for performing secondary purification on the crude carbon dioxide gas separated from the carbon and nitrogen separation system; and
a nitrogen concentration and purification system communicated with the carbon and nitrogen separation system and the carbon dioxide secondary purification system, and used for purifying the nitrogen-containing vent gas separated from the carbon and nitrogen separation system and a vent gas generated by the carbon dioxide secondary purification system.
